.elementor-1665 .elementor-element.elementor-element-2fb6446 > .elementor-widget-wrap > .elementor-widget:not(.elementor-widget__width-auto):not(.elementor-widget__width-initial):not(:last-child):not(.elementor-absolute){margin-bottom:0px;}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.text_s{margin-top:-20vh;}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.slider_f span.b_scroll{bottom:200px;}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.slider_f, .elementor-1665 .elementor-element.elementor-element-c2d89d2 .sld_f{height:100vh;}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.sld_f.active .slider:after, .elementor-1665 .elementor-element.elementor-element-c2d89d2 .video_block::before{background:rgba(0, 0, 0, 0.5);}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.button_settings{border-radius:30pxpx 30pxpx 30pxpx 30pxpx;}.elementor-1665 .elementor-element.elementor-element-c2d89d2:not( .elementor-widget-image ) .elementor-widget-container{-webkit-mask-image:url( https://spainhomefinder.com/wp-content/uploads/2023/10/maska_podstrony.png );-webkit-mask-size:cover;-webkit-mask-position:bottom center;}.elementor-1665 .elementor-element.elementor-element-c2d89d2.elementor-widget-image .elementor-widget-container img{-webkit-mask-image:url( https://spainhomefinder.com/wp-content/uploads/2023/10/maska_podstrony.png );-webkit-mask-size:cover;-webkit-mask-position:bottom center;}.elementor-1665 .elementor-element.elementor-element-54c054a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:-120px;margin-bottom:0px;}.elementor-1665 .elementor-element.elementor-element-54c054a >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1665 .elementor-element.elementor-element-dd2bae5 > .elementor-element-populated{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;padding:50px 50px 50px 50px;}.elementor-1665 .elementor-element.elementor-element-dd2bae5 > .elementor-element-populated >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1665 .elementor-element.elementor-element-0c0c4b0 .astroon_cf7_container input.wpcf7-text{width:100%;}.elementor-1665 .elementor-element.elementor-element-0c0c4b0 .astroon_cf7_container textarea.wpcf7-textarea{width:100%;}.elementor-1665 .elementor-element.elementor-element-0c0c4b0 .button_settings{border-radius:30pxpx 30pxpx 30pxpx 30pxpx;}@media(max-width:767px){.elementor-1665 .elementor-element.elementor-element-c2d89d2 .text_s{margin-top:-116px;}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.slider_f span.b_scroll{bottom:200px;}.elementor-1665 .elementor-element.elementor-element-c2d89d2 .slider_f, .elementor-1665 .elementor-element.elementor-element-c2d89d2 .sld_f{height:400px;}.elementor-1665 .elementor-element.elementor-element-54c054a{margin-top:-50px;margin-bottom:50px;}.elementor-1665 .elementor-element.elementor-element-d6e3d40 h1, .elementor-1665 .elementor-element.elementor-element-d6e3d40 h2, .elementor-1665 .elementor-element.elementor-element-d6e3d40 h3, .elementor-1665 .elementor-element.elementor-element-d6e3d40 h4, .elementor-1665 .elementor-element.elementor-element-d6e3d40 h5, .elementor-1665 .elementor-element.elementor-element-d6e3d40 h6{font-size:29px;}}